Well, there’s a reason why it’s recommended to browse with a minimized or rescaled window – you can be tracked based on your active window’s dimensions (yeah, they really can do that). So, do yourself a favor and rescale that Tor window as much as you can before proceeding. - While this isn’t an issue for most of the trip (since each relay only has access to the previous and next relays in the network), it is an issue with the exit node.

- This is because Tor traffic is usually unencrypted when it passes through the exit node.

The surface web (often referred to as the “visible web”) is the portion of the web available to the general public and indexed in the standard web search engines such as Google, Bing, and Yahoo. The content of all these pages is stored on Google’s servers, but it’s mostly outdated, old content; smartphone app content; journals; court records; private social media profiles, and much more. The term “onion routing” reflects how layers of encryption are applied—similar to peeling layers from an onion. With each hop through the network, a layer of encryption is removed, concealing the user’s original location and identity. The Tor network is operated by thousands of volunteers worldwide who maintain the proxy servers that protect your identity. You can download the Tor Browser for Windows, MacOS, Linux, and Android.
